Jesusa Benitez

CFO at Tyger Consulting

Since joining the team, Jing has established new standards of accounting policies and procedures as well as financial reporting across all of Tiger-Consulting’s entities. Jing prepares Tiger-Consulting’s monthly consolidated financial statements and leads the review and analysis of financial reports, and provides feedback, recommendations to the CEO, as needed. In addition, she monitors and maintains the firm’s monthly revenue schedules and provides the basis for inter-company charging. Jing also manages transactions and operations in the Philippines including incorporation of Tiger Philippines and processing business permits as well as preparing monthly financial reports, year-end audits, and providing updates on Philippine government rulings and regulations. Furthermore, Jing ensures compliance with all government reporting requirements, especially with the Bureau of Internal Revenue, Securities & Exchange Commissions, local governments and government agencies including the Social Security System, PHIC & HDMF. Previously, Jing managed the Accounting Department of Philkraft Wellness Corporation where she controlled, and enhanced the company’s accounting system for more reliable recording of financial activities, prepared financial reports for management and ensured government compliance. Earlier, Jing was Accountant for Fastrack (courier) Services, Inc., which serviced all of the banks in the Philippines. There, she managed collections and deposits as well as prepared daily cash position reports, weekly summaries and maintained ledgers for subsidiaries. Prior to that, Jing was Accounting Supervisor at Philipinas International Marketing Services, Inc., a telecommunication company, where she managed payroll processes, prepared monthly financial reports and summaries. Jing holds a Bachelor of Science in Accountancy from University of the Philippines in Visayas. Jing is fluent in English and Filipino.
